Nile crocodile attempting to swallow a giant Tilapia in Kruger Nationwide Park, South Africa Due to the fact they feed by grabbing and Keeping onto their prey, they have developed sharp enamel for piercing and holding onto flesh, and powerful muscles to shut the jaws and hold them shut. The enamel usually are not perfectly-suited to tearing flesh off of enormous prey goods as are classified as the dentition and claws of numerous mammalian carnivores, the hooked payments and talons of raptorial birds, or maybe the serrated teeth of sharks. Even so, This is certainly a benefit instead of a drawback on the crocodile For the reason that properties from the tooth allow for it to hold onto prey Together with the the very least possibility from the prey animal escaping.

Chirp: When going to hatch, the young come up with a "peeping" sound, which encourages the feminine to excavate the nest. The feminine then gathers the hatchlings in her mouth and transports them towards the water, exactly where they continue to be in a bunch for a number of months, protected by the feminine[113]
